About This Facility

Saint Joseph’s Alcohol and Treatment Recovery Center (ATRC), located in Poughkeepsie, NY, is dedicated to helping individuals on their journey toward recovery from substance use. The center provides a well-rounded selection of services, which include long-term residential care tailored specifically for adult men and women, as well as individuals grappling with both mental health issues and substance use disorders. What sets Saint Joseph’s ATRC apart is its holistic approach. The facility employs evidence-based methods like cognitive behavioral therapy, anger management classes, and motivational incentives, all designed to foster a supportive atmosphere that is essential for healing. Their programs are thoughtfully crafted to meet the unique needs of both adults and young adults, ensuring that everyone receives the focused care they require. Recognizing that gender can play a significant role in the recovery experience, Saint Joseph’s ATRC offers gender-specific programs. This allows female and male clients to engage in an environment that feels safe and understanding, promoting personal growth and recovery in the process. Overall, residents at this center can expect not just treatment, but a nurturing community that aids them in their transition to a healthier, more fulfilling life.

Services & Amenities
Type of CareSubstance use treatment, Transitional housing, halfway house, or sober home
Service SettingsLong-term residential, Residential/24-hour residential
Medications OfferedBuprenorphine used in Treatment, Naltrexone used in Treatment
Treatment Approaches
Evidence-based treatment methods used at this facility
Anger management
Cognitive behavioral therapy
Contingency management/motivational incentives
Motivational interviewing
Relapse prevention
Substance use disorder counseling
Telemedicine/telehealth therapy
Trauma-related counseling
